Washington (WASH) quarterly results | revenue growth and analyst expectations remain in focus. Washington Trust Bancorp Inc. (WASH) reported first-quarter 2026 earnings per share (EPS) of $0.66, falling short of the consensus estimate of $0.7752 by approximately 14.86%. Revenue figures were not disclosed in the available data, and year-over-year comparisons are unavailable. Despite the earnings miss, the stock rose 1.31% during the trading session, suggesting that investors may have focused on other positive developments or that the miss was within a manageable range given broader market conditions.
